概括
哥伦比亚工业工程课程表现出基于资金,地区和认证的绩效差异. 认可的课程和某些地区的课程在SaberPRO考试中表现更好.

背景情况:
- 萨伯普罗考试是哥伦比亚工业工程毕业生质量的关键指标.
- 根据学生表现评估高等教育机构对于质量保证至关重要.
- 之前的分析没有使用SaberPRO数据全面比较高等教育机构的资金,地区和认证.
研究的目的:
- 用SaberPRO测试结果 (2016-2018) 评估哥伦比亚高等教育机构工业工程课程的表现.
- 分析基于高等教育机构的资金 (公共和私人),地理区域和认证状态的绩效差异.
- 通过SaberPRO考试和示范计划来衡量关键能力的识别.
主要方法:
- 数据收集和分析来自82所哥伦比亚高等教育机构的SaberPRO测试结果.
- 应用差异分析 (ANOVA) 和对平均值进行比较的假设测试.
- 使用多因素分析 (MFA) 来确定能力的歧视力.
主要成果:
- 公立和私立高等教育机构之间存在显著的绩效差异.
- 与未经认证的相比,认证的课程表现更高.
- 多因素分析确定了关键能力,并突出了15个示范性的工业工程项目.
结论:
- 资金,地区和认证是影响哥伦比亚工业工程课程表现的重要因素.
- SaberPRO 考试有效地区分了课程质量,并确定了需要改进的领域.
- 调查结果为决策者,高等教育机构和工程教育的利益相关者提供了宝贵的见解.
